bc9f16b40e COPYING: Update boilerplate from MIT X11 to MIT Expat license
To quote Bryce Harrington from [1]:
"MIT has released software under several slightly different licenses,
including the old 'X11 License' or 'MIT License'.  Some code under this
license was in fact included in X.org's Xserver in the past.  However,
X.org now prefers the MIT Expat License as the standard (which,
confusingly, is also referred to as the 'MIT License').  See
http://cgit.freedesktop.org/xorg/xserver/tree/COPYING

When Wayland started, it was Kristian Høgsberg's intent to license it
compatibly with X.org.  "I wanted Wayland to be usable (license-wise)
whereever X was usable."  But, the text of the older X11 License was
taken for Wayland, rather than X11's current standard.  This patch
corrects this by swapping in the intended text."

libinput is a fork of weston and thus inherited the original license intent
and the license boilerplate itself.

2af608cf02 Rename functions for left handed device configurations
Some devices require more than just flipping around the buttons, such as
tablets.
When it comes to devices like tablets, because the position of the palm rest is
on the right, the entire tablet has to be flipped around in order to be usable
by lefties. As such, this requires that we reverse the coordinates of the
tablets in addition to flipping the buttons on the tablet. As such, renaming
these functions so that they aren't specific to devices where only the buttons
are flipped seems appropriate.

1baf109b40 Change axis events to carry all directions
Sending separate axis events instead of one unified events is limiting,
especially when simultaneously scrolling in both directions and the caller
tries to implement kinetic scrolling.

Take a page from the tablet-support branch and instead implement the axis
event as a generic event that can contain multiple axes simultaneously.

Right now we only have two (scroll) axes and we could easily just check both
for non-zero values. If we want to allow further axes in the future, we need
a check whether an axis is set in an event, that's what
libinput_event_pointer_has_axis to scroll events() is for.

We also need the mask to notify of a scroll stop event, which could otherwise
be confused as a vertical-only or horizontal-only event.

This is an API and ABI break.

fe8e6706bd tools: switch signal handler in event-debug
Under gdb, signalfd will still deliver the signal when gdb itself is
interrupted and quit event-debug. For a debugging tool, that's not optimal.
Switch to a normal signal handler instead, signalfd is overkill here anyway.
